Yay Babies! was an effort by Professor Staci Perlman to create positive energy around babies in homeless situations. Tragically, during the summer of 2015, Staci was diagnosed with cancer and died in August 2015.
HEAR US created Yay Babies! Yay Kids! to both honor Staci’s memory and to help young homeless babies, children and youth, the mission of HEAR US since 2005.
(5/2018) Yay Babies! North Carolina is a focus group leading the way on how NC will improve services to babies, toddlers, and their families! Yay Babies! HEAR US has been involved in this effort from the beginning.

Traditionally, babies and children of homeless families are either ignored or people are just not aware that they even exist.
What if babies and children (kids) were celebrated? Positive attention would likely yield positive results.
Aside from the fact that millions of babies and kids go unacknowledged by homeless counts, many parents can’t get the help they need to better care for their little ones. Like diapers. Or backpacks for school-aged kids. Kids suffer for something they have nothing to do with, and we all suffer the cost of their deprivation.

Why:
- Homeless babies, toddlers, children and youth have long been neglected. Creating a positive-focus to their value creates energy and momentum around their needs.
- YBYK helps local shelters and programs serving babies, toddlers, children and youth by encouraging donations of items needed by families.
- YBYK gives local faith communities, service clubs, scout troops simple activities to get involved with helping homeless families.
- YBYK inspires research projects and will offer ways colleges, universities can help.
- YBYK inspires and guides shelters and service providers to improve their level of care for these little ones.
